A the very least squares suit: in purple the factors to get fitted, in blue the equipped line. Many statistical techniques look for to attenuate the residual sum of squares, and they are known as "methods of the very least squares" in distinction to Minimum complete deviations. The latter provides equal excess weight to small and massive errors, although the former provides much more weight to substantial problems. Residual sum of squares is additionally differentiable, which gives a helpful residence for carrying out regression. The very least squares placed on linear regression is referred to as regular the very least squares approach check here and the very least squares applied to nonlinear regression known as non-linear least squares.

Each time a census is just not feasible, a chosen subset in the population referred to as a more info sample is researched. After a sample that is definitely consultant on the populace is determined, data is collected for your sample members within an observational or experimental placing. Once more, descriptive statistics can be employed to summarize the sample data. However, drawing the sample contains a component of randomness; consequently, the numerical descriptors through the sample may also be vulnerable to uncertainty. To attract meaningful conclusions about all the population, inferential statistics are wanted. It makes use of styles during the sample data to draw inferences about the population represented when accounting for randomness.
